Although I have not played a lot of league compared to some of you, there is one thing that seemed to bother me... Turrets.

--------------------------------------------Turrets to me are the main flaw with league of legends.---------------------------------------------

-------------------------------------------------------------The first flaw: Weak late game-------------------------------------------------------------------

Example: The scenario is that my team had just completed a team fight ahead; we took four for two people. Three people can blow through a couple of towers in no less than five seconds with ease, and make it really hard for the other team to have a chance to come back.

Why is this?

Why does it have to be one mistake?

Towards the end of a close game, it really boils down to who is going to make the first mistake.

----------------------------------------------------------Second Flaw: Cold War Tactics---------------------------------------------------------------------

Example: The other team is at our mid lane inhibitor tower. Almost everybody whether it is our team or the enemy will surround the inhibitor tower, playing MAD (Mutually assured destruction) for a few minutes. Talk about boring and annoying. It just breaks the pace of the game.

------------------------------------Third Flaw: Mid towers are more important that the side towers----------------------------------------

Example: In almost every match I play, it's all about the mid lane as it is the most direct and easiest way to pressure the other team. Most of the time, all the action happens on the mid lane. Sometimes the only reason to destroy the side towers is for the money more than anything else. Mid is always the first priority, which is bothersome and leads to my fourth reason.

-----------------------------Granted, any proposed solution is a long shot, but what have I got to lose?----------------------------

-----------------------------------------Solution for 1: Make the turrets progressively stronger-------------------------------------------------

Don’t add attack damage, add attack speed. Instead of .83 all the way through, make them a bit faster each iteration with more armor shred each time. Also, maybe the number of shot fired per round could change as a team gets closer to the nexus.

My thoughts on the rates should be?

First layer .83 speed, 0 armor pen, 1 beam

Second 1.00 speed, 10% armor pen, 1 beam

Thrid (inhib turrets) 1.16 speed, 15% armor pen, 2 beams

Fourth (nexus turrets) 1.33 speed, 25% armor pen , 2 beams

Nexus .50 speed, 25% armor pen, 5 beams, aura slow

This will basically prevent someone to easily get tickled by turrets.

---------------------------------------------------------------Solution of 2 : Inhibs need power-------------------------------------------------------------

Inhibitor need to become inhibitors, not a mound of polygons and a waste of time. Give them better resistance, or heck maybe give them a slow so that the other team has a chance to kill. Make it risky instead of an easy 1,2,3.

But how does this relate to problem 2? Because the reward for hanging around the inhib turret in the hopes of destroying it is too damn high and the risk is too damn low.

---------Solution 3: Incentivize destroying secondary side towers first before the secondary mid lane tower.-----------

It would be nice to see some love for the secondary lane towers. Most of the times, they are a secondary objective compared to the all-important mid lane tower.You win your lane and then nope to the second tower, better do some roaming. Not that I don't mind this in particular, it's just that there is way too much focus on the mid towers.

It would be silly to make the side towers inhibitors for the mid tower, so my thinking is to raise the armor and MR of the secondary mid lane tower so the other towers can get some love first.
